Yes, a kitchen island should be securely anchored to the floor and/or walls in order to avoid any kind of potential damage or … WebHere's a hint, if the floor is "floating" then the floor goes LAST. If the island has plumbing or electrical the floor goes LAST. If both the island and the floors are floating, then it comes down to how heavy/large the island is. A large, heavy island, even though it is free sanding and NO plumbing/electrical, cannot sit on a floating floor. WebYou do not have to anchor the kitchen island to the floor. Just … WebMay 19, 1981 · This is in reply to your April 14, 1981, request for machine anchoring requirements. The Occupational Safety and Health Administration General Industry Standard 29 CFR 1910.212 (b) requires that machines designed for a fixed location shall be securely anchored to prevent walking or moving.
